The Pisgah Astronomical Research Institute in North Carolina is home to a 26-meter NASA radio telescope that once spied on Soviet satellites. It's now for sale.

Deep in the Appalachian mountains lies a hidden piece of space history. On a nearly 200-acre property tucked into the Pisgah National Forest near Rosman, North Carolina, a 26-meter (85-foot) radio telescope antenna points skyward, listening to signal... [13553 chars]
